The MCG Filtering Based on the Phase Diagram Representation Domain

The magneto-cardiogram (MCG) records the magnetic field generated by the heart's electrical activity. The major advantage of this measurement is its non invasive character as well as the accuracy and resolution compared to the electro-cardiogram (ECG). Still its drawbacks, in terms signal measurement, are its values, which are very small order of pT, which are comparable to noise level. Hereby, the MCG signal has an increased level of noise, making difficult the characterization part. We propose the use of a non-linear filtering method, the phase diagram representation, which has the advantage that it is a data-driven method, therefore, filtering the signal without any assumption about the system.
